#bc9e08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bc9e08 is composed of 73.7% red, 62%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16% magenta, 95.7%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 50 degrees, a saturation of 91.8% and a lightness of 38.4%. #bc9e08 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#793d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#bc9e08 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bc9e08 has RGB values of R:188, G:158,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.96,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12361224.
